Physical Descriptions

NetVanta 3200/3300/3400 Series

 

 

Network Interface Modules and Dial Backup Interface Modules Supported

The NetVanta 3450 supports a variety of interchangeable NIMs and DIMs. The NIMs available for the NetVanta 3450 provide a variety of WAN connectivity options including the following:

56K/64K (DDS)

T1/FT1

T1/FT1 + DSX-1

Dual T1

E1/FE1

E1/FE1 + G.703

Serial (V.35/X.21/EIA 530)

SHDSL, Annex A and Annex B

ADSL, Annex A and Annex B

USB WWAN

If needed, an analog modem, ISDN BRI U, or ISDN BRI S/T DIM can plug onto the NIM, providing dial backup capability. Refer to Installing Dial Backup and Network Interface Modules on page 74 for more details.

Refer to Using a USB Cellular Modem with the NetVanta USB WWAN NIM on page 76 for details on installing and removing a USB cellular modem from the USB WWAN NIM.

NetVanta 3450 Shipping Contents

Each NetVanta 3450 unit is shipped in its own cardboard shipping carton. Open each carton carefully, and avoid deep penetration into the carton with sharp objects.

After unpacking the unit, inspect it for possible shipping damage. If the equipment has been damaged in transit, immediately file a claim with the carrier and contact ADTRAN Customer Service (refer to the Support page on the ADTRAN website at http://www.adtran.com/support).

Domestic Shipping Contents

Shipments of the NetVanta 3450 domestic units include the following items:

NetVanta 3450 base unit with attached mounting brackets and screws

Quick start guide

Power cord

International Shipping Contents

Shipments of the NetVanta 3450 international units include the following items:

NetVanta 3450 base unit with attached mounting brackets and screws

Quick start guide

All necessary power cords

Option module shipping contents are given in Option Module Shipping Contents on page 42.
